Monday, August 15, 2011

Transmission Losses: Shell tries to halt North Sea oil spill

"An oil spill in the North Sea is estimated to amount to several hundred tonnes, making it the biggest such leak in more than a decade, according to UK Government figures."

"...the energy firm is still trying to "completely halt" any further leakage."

[Source: The Independent]